Four New Metro Stations Open Today, 26 July, At Noon

metroFour new metro stations on Vouliagmenis Avenue – Ilioupoli, Alimos, Argyroupoli and Elliniko – on the southern extension of line two (red line) will open and begin serving passengers at noon on Friday 26 July.

The Syntagma-Elliniko journey will take 14 minutes and it is estimated that some 83,000 commuters will use the new stations daily.

It was announced that a new tram line will be created with a length of 1,100 meters that will connect the existing tram network with the Argyroupoli metro station.

More metro stations coming up

The Haidari station on line 3 (blue line) should open in late October 2013, according to the Greek Transport Ministry.

Further metro extensions of line 3 are planned on the Haidari-Piraeus section, with new stations in Agia Varvara, Korydallos, Nikaia, Maniatika, Piraeus and the Municipal Theater. The stations should be complete by 2017.
